特别是在Windows 10系统的虚拟化方面,VMware提供了无与伦比的性能和兼容性
然而,即便是如此强大的虚拟化平台,在运行Windows 10时也可能会遇到各种故障
本文将深入探讨VMware中Win10系统的故障诊断与优化方法,旨在帮助用户快速定位并解决问题,确保虚拟化环境的稳定运行
一、VMware与Win10的兼容性概述 VMware Workstation和VMware Fusion等虚拟化软件能够创建和管理多个虚拟环境,每个环境都可以运行独立的操作系统,如Windows 10
这种技术不仅提高了资源的利用率,还为用户提供了极大的灵活性和便捷性
然而,虚拟化环境的复杂性也带来了潜在的兼容性问题
VMware与Win10的兼容性主要受到以下几个因素的影响: - VMware版本:不同版本的VMware可能对Win10的支持程度不同
通常,最新版本的VMware会提供更好的兼容性和性能
- Win10版本:Win10的不同版本(如家庭版、专业版、企业版等)在功能和安全性上存在差异,这可能会影响与VMware的兼容性
- 硬件配置:虚拟化环境的性能在很大程度上取决于宿主机的硬件配置,包括CPU、内存、硬盘等
二、常见故障诊断与解决方法 1. 虚拟机启动失败 现象描述: 虚拟机在尝试启动时无法加载操作系统,停留在黑屏或启动界面
可能原因: - 虚拟机配置文件损坏
- 虚拟硬盘文件损坏或丢失
- 宿主机的BIOS/UEFI设置不支持虚拟化技术
解决方法: - 检查并修复虚拟机配置文件
- 使用VMware提供的工具检查并修复虚拟硬盘文件
- 确保宿主机的BIOS/UEFI设置中启用了虚拟化技术(如Intel VT-x或AMD-V)
2. 图形显示问题 现象描述: 虚拟机中的Win10系统显示异常,如分辨率不匹配、颜色失真、卡顿等
可能原因: - 虚拟机显卡驱动未正确安装或更新
- 宿主机的显卡驱动不支持虚拟化
- 虚拟机显卡资源分配不足
解决方法: - 在虚拟机中安装或更新显卡驱动
- 尝试使用VMware提供的虚拟机显卡驱动(如VMware SVGA II)
- 增加虚拟机显卡资源的分配
3. 网络连接问题 现象描述: 虚拟机中的Win10系统无法连接到网络,或网络连接不稳定
可能原因: - 虚拟机网络适配器配置错误
- 宿主机的网络设置影响虚拟机
- 防火墙或安全软件阻止虚拟机访问网络
解决方法: - 检查并修改虚拟机网络适配器的配置,确保其连接到正确的网络模式(如桥接、NAT、仅主机)
- 检查宿主机的网络设置,确保没有阻止虚拟机的网络访问
- 暂时禁用防火墙或安全软件,测试虚拟机网络连接是否恢复正常
4. 性能瓶颈 现象描述: 虚拟机中的Win10系统运行缓慢,响应时间长,甚至出现卡顿或崩溃
可能原因: - 宿主机资源分配不足
- 虚拟机设置不合理
- 后台程序或服务占用过多资源
解决方法: - 增加宿主机的CPU、内存和硬盘资源分配给虚拟机
- 优化虚拟机设置,如关闭不必要的后台服务、禁用不必要的启动项
- 使用VMware提供的性能监控工具,识别并关闭占用过多资源的进程或服务
三、优化建议与最佳实践 1. 定期更新VMware和Win10 保持VMware和Win10系统的最新状态对于提高兼容性和性能至关重要
定期检查并安装更新补丁,可以修复已知的安全漏洞和性能问题
2. 合理分配资源 根据实际需求,为虚拟机合理分配CPU、内存和硬盘资源
避免资源过度分配导致宿主机性能下降,也要避免资源分配不足导致虚拟机运行缓慢
3. 使用快照功能 VMware的快照功能允许用户在特定时间点创建虚拟机的快照备份
当虚拟机出现问题时,可以通过恢复到快照状态来快速解决问题,避免数据丢失和时间浪费
4. 优化虚拟机设置 根据实际需求,调整虚拟机的电源管理、显示设置、网络配置等参数
例如,关闭不必要的后台服务、禁用不必要的启动项、调整分辨率和刷新率等,以提高虚拟机的性能和用户体验
5. 监控与诊断 使用VMware提供的性能监控工具,实时监控虚拟机的CPU、内存、硬盘和网络等资源使用情况
当发现性能瓶颈或异常时,及时诊断并解决问题
四、结论 VMware中Win10系统的故障诊断与优化是一个复杂而细致的过程
通过深入了解虚拟化技术的原理和Win10系统的特性,结合常见的故障诊断方法和优化建议,用户可以有效地解决虚拟机运行中的问题,提高系统的稳定性和性能
同时,保持VMware和Win10系统的最新状态、合理分配资源、使用快照功能、优化虚拟机设置以及监控与诊断等最佳实践也是确保虚拟化环境稳定运行的关键
希望本文能够为用户提供有价值的参考和指导,助力他们在虚拟化技术的道路上越走越远